The Observation of the Therapeutic Effect on the Patients with Gastrelcoma


 The Observation of the Therapeutic Effect on the Patients with Gastrelcoma by the Treatment of Moxibustion

ABSTRACT: Gastric ulcer, a commonly frequently encountered disease, is called epigastralgia in the TCM. In modern medicine, it is caused by the infection of pylorus spiral bacillus, the gastric hyperacidity, and treated by the drugs of the controlling gastric acid, anticholine, antihistamines (HZ), protecting gastric mucous membrane, but the effect is not satisfactory. In this paper, thirty-four cases of gastrelcoma were treated by moxibustion on the Zusanli (ST 36), Gongsun (SP 4), Zhongwan (CV 12), and received a satisfactory therapeutic effect. The result showed that the therapeutic effect of the moxibustion group was better than that of the medicine group.

GENERAL DATA:
In the 34 patients with gastric ulcer, 18 men, 16 women; the age was between 20 and 64 years old, an average 36.4; the disease course between 2 and 18 years. The clinic symptoms were vague pain in the upper abdomen, belching, acid regurgitation and poor appetite. The existenec of gastric ulcer was confirmed by the examination of gastrocopy and X-ray. The other 36 patients with gastric ulcer were given Cimetidine orally as control group.

METHODS AND EVALUATION ON THE THERAPEUTIC EFFECT:
The patients in moxibustion group had been given treatment by moxibustion on Zusanli (ST 36), Zhongwan (CV 12), Gongsun (SP 4) twice a day, twenty minutes on Zusanli, ten minutes on Zhongwan and Gongsun, one month as a treatment course. The moxibustion intensity was according to the acceptable ability of the patients. The control group was given 0. 2 g Cimetidine four times a day. The therapeutic effect was evaluated in the light of the Standard of the Therapeutic Effect which was set by the Ministry Of Health in 1981 (1 ) Cure: The symptoms vanish, and by the gastrocopy examination, the surface of the ulcer disappears, or scar formation. (2 ) Effectiveness: The symptoms disappear, or markedly improve, the surface of the ulcer reducing over one half. (3) Ineffectiveness: The effect is not attaining the above standards.

RESULTS:
The cured cases in the treatment group were 23 (67.6% ), the effective cases 9 (26. 5 % ), ineffective cases 2 (5. 9 % ), the total effective rate was 94. 1%; In the control group, the cured cases were 11 (30. 6% ), the effective cases 16 (44. 4 % ), ineffective cases 9 (25 .0% ), the total effective rate was 75 %. The cure rates and effective rates of the two groups were compared, X2 = 4. 83 and 9. 63 respectively, P < 0 .05, and there was a significant difference between them.

DISCUSSION:
The occurance mechanism of gastric ulcer epigastralgia in TCM: cold pathogen invading the stomach, diet damaging the stomach, liver-qi attacking the stomach, the deficiency of the spleen and stomach, etc.. Zusanli (ST 36), as the special effective point to treat stomach disease, has the effect of warming the middle-Jiao, dispelling the cold, alleviating the pain, preventing the vomit; Gongsun (SP 4), has the function to treat the spleen, stomach, and the chest, abdomen disease, specially for the symptoms of the gastralgia, tenderness, belch, vomit; Zhongwan (CV 12) is combined with above two points, which can function together to nourish middle-jiao and replenish qi, strength the spleen and adjust the stomach, invigorate the qi, relieve the pain. The modern medical study shows that it can improve the immune function, the blood circulation of gastric mucous membrane, lessen the secretion of gastric acid, help the healing of the wound by moxibustion on the Zusanli (ST 36) point. This is the reason that moxibustion on the above three points can treat gastrelcoma. In modern medicine, gastrelcoma is thought to be caused by the infection of pylorus spiral bacillus, the hyperacidity, and treated by the drugs of controlling gastric acid, anticholine, anti histamines (H2 ), protecting gastricmucous membrane medicines, the purpose is eliminating symptoms, facilitating the healing of the ulcer, lessening the accompanying disease. But the therapeutic effect was not as good as that of moxibustion group in this observation.
